Tri Handayani is a scholar working on Plant Science, Food Science and Soil Science. According to data from OpenAlex, Tri Handayani has authored 71 papers receiving a total of 234 ind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Plant Science, 22 papers in Food Science and 20 papers in Soil Science. Recurrent topics in Tri Handayani's work include Plant Growth and Agriculture Techniques (19 papers), Potato Plant Research (9 papers) and Food and Agricultural Sciences (8 papers). Tri Handayani is often cited by papers focused on Plant Growth and Agriculture Techniques (19 papers), Potato Plant Research (9 papers) and Food and Agricultural Sciences (8 papers). Tri Handayani collaborates with scholars based in Indonesia, United States and Japan. Tri Handayani's co-authors include Kazuo Watanabe, Syed Abdullah Gilani, Yuyu Suryasari Poerba, Gavin W. Jones, Eri Sofiari, Witjaksono Witjaksono, Alimuddin Alimuddin, Panjisakti Basunanda, Rudi Hari Murti and Rini Rosliani and has published in prestigious journals such as SHILAP Revista de lepidopterología, Inflammatory Bowel Diseases and Genetic Resources and Crop Evolution.
